CCCC Laser Club will host ‘Interviewing Essentials — STEM Focus' - March 21, 2017

LILLINGTON — The Central Carolina Community College Laser Club will host an event titled “Interviewing Essentials — STEM Focus” at 4 p.m. on Tuesday, March 21, at the CCCC Harnett Health Sciences Center Multipurpose Room, 51 Red Mulberry Way, Lillington.

The six-member panel will discuss successful interviewing skills including preparation, interview question and answering, and post-interview etiquette. 

The six-member panel is comprised of four second-year students of the Laser and Photonics Technologies program located at the CCCC Harnett Main Campus and two industry partners from the Laser program’s Advisory Committee. Over the past several months, the four upcoming graduates have interviewed with companies in Research Triangle Park, California, Illinois, New Jersey, and Ohio — and they will share their experiences on how to successfully navigate the interview process. The Advisory Committee members will share their experiences from the perspective of a hiring manager, covering topics such as research required prior to the interview, how to make a good first impression, what questions a candidate should be prepared to answer, and what to expect and do after the interview is over.

Following the panel discussion, there will be a pizza social at which time guests — including prospective Laser students — can ask questions of the panelists.
